About the role

Work alongside dedicated healthcare professionals to make a difference every day. As a Perioperative Inventory Specialist I, you'll collaborate with clinical and supply chain teams to ensure essential products are available when and where they're needed most.

Responsibilities

  • Assist in the maintenance of accurate inventory records for perioperative supplies, including implants, instruments, and consumables.
  • Collaborate with procurement, supply chain, and perioperative staff to ensure timely replenishment of supplies while minimizing excess stock and associated costs.
  • Communicate with vendors to obtain pricing information, resolve discrepancies, and ensure timely delivery of supplies.
  • Participate in regular inventory audits to verify stock levels, reconcile discrepancies, and identify potential issues requiring corrective action.
  • Execute quarterly cycle counts with team leaders; reconcile discrepancies and educate and consult key users of all entities.
  • Prepare regular reports on inventory levels, usage rates, and other relevant metrics to inform decision-making and performance evaluation.
  • Provide training and support to perioperative staff on proper inventory management procedures, including use of inventory management systems and adherence to inventory control policies.
